The role’s purpose
In Ramboll we have during the past 30 years developed a software package ROSAP (Ramboll Offshore Structural Analysis Program Package) tailor-made for designing offshore foundations. Thanks to ROSAP Ramboll has today a market share of approximately 60% of the offshore wind market worldwide.
However, to keep the leading position, we must embrace recent digital technologies and updates in standards and continuously modernize ROSAP i.e. the workflow and execution of ROSAP and integrating with other commercial or inhouse software packages in our Offshore Wind tool chain. Furthermore, we have developed a job and task scheduler called ROPACS that can distribute tasks from ROSAP and other software to a computer cluster or cloud instances. ROPACS also needs to be further developed and maintained. We are working a co-simulation framework between ROSAP and our aeroelastic tool LACflex and this might be extended to other software as well. This job will focus on the software developments integrating the tools in our Offshore Wind tool chain in an automation framework.
Your responsibilities as Software developer in Ramboll Energy
You will be a software developer interested in building and maintaining finite element software and pre- & post-processing software supporting Ramboll’s Offshore Wind services primarily circulated around the ROSAP software package. You will use your experience with software development within a virtual and international team to ensure a professional and robust software code that can be further developed in the future.
Key words:
Develop and maintain Python interfaces to ROSAP and other software for engineering applications
Develop and maintain Python interface to Cloud execution .
Develop and maintain a framework for an automated toolchain
